Main Responsibilities and Daily Experience
As a bartender, your primary duties include preparing drinks, ensuring customer satisfaction, and maintaining a clean work area. You’ll work both daytime and evening shifts and should be prepared for long hours during peak times.
Interacting with guests in a friendly and professional manner is key, as is handling cash or processing payments efficiently. You’ll also be responsible for restocking supplies, checking inventory, and supporting the team during busy service periods.
Beyond drink service, you’ll need to enforce responsible service standards, leveraging your Smart Serve certification. Adhering to food safety and hygiene rules is always required.
Quick thinking and grace under pressure are vital in this environment, ensuring smooth and effective service. The role’s variety keeps things interesting, even after years of bartending experience.
